Little Feat Strikes Up The Band’s ‘Don’t Do It’ At Tour Opener In Vermont

Watch drummer Tony Leone channel Levon Helm on the song originally recorded by Marvin Gaye that was a The Band live staple.

By Scott Bernstein May 7, 2025 11:07 am PDT

Little Feat took the stage in Rutland, Vermont on Monday to launch their Strike Up The Band Tour supporting their soon-to-be-released first album of new original songs in 13 years. The veteran rockers slid a debut cover of The Band’s “Don’t Do It,” a song originally recorded by Marvin Gaye, into their set at Rutland’s Paramount Theatre.

Little Feat — longtime keyboardist Bill Payne, bassist Kenny Gradney , percussionist/vocalist Sam Clayton and multi-instrumentalist Fred Tackett, along with guitarist Scott Sharrard and drummer Tony Leone – will issue Strike Up The Band via Hot Tomato this Friday, May 9. After kicking off the tour opener with a run of favorites “Fat Man In The Bathtub,” “Hate To Lose Your Lovin’,” “Easy To Slip” and “Oh Atlanta,” the band previewed their new LP by performing “Too High To Cut My Hair” and “Bayou Mama.”

The double dose of Strike Up The Band cuts were followed by “On Your Way Down” and a medley of fellow classics “Spanish Moon” and “Skin It Back.” Little Feat then offered their take on “Don’t Do It,” which Sharrard explained came in tribute to their “old friend Levon Helm.”

Fittingly, Tony Leone sang the live debut from behind the drum kit as Helm did at many The Band shows. Leone was a longtime member of Levon Helm’s Midnight Ramble Band.

After “Don’t Do It,” Little Feat served up Strike Up The Band’s “Midnight Flight.” Percussionist Sam Clayton then handled lead vocals on a cover of Howlin’ Wolf’s “You’ll Be Mine.” Next came the first performance of “Truck Stop Girl” off the band’s self-titled 1972 LP since 2019 as per Setlist.FM statistics.

Little Feat played the beloved oldies “Willin’,” “Dixie Chicken,” “Feats Don’t Fail Me Now” and “Let It Roll” to end the concert in Rutland. The tour continued last night in Medford, Massachusetts, where the group welcomed vocalist Chrissi Poland on “Midnight Flight,” “All That You Dream” and “Feats Don’t Fail Me Now.”
